Duties
- Prepare, organize, and maintain legal documents, pleadings, and case files using document management systems such as iManage and PCLaw.
- Conduct legal research using Westlaw, LexisNexis, and other research tools to support litigation strategies across diverse practice areas including family law, estate planning, environmental law, and more.
- Draft legal correspondence, motions, contracts, and other documents with precision and clarity.
- Manage calendar deadlines for court filings, hearings, depositions, and client meetings to ensure timely submissions.
- Review and proofread legal documents for accuracy; transcribe dictations as needed to support attorneys’ workflow.
- Coordinate communication between clients, courts, witnesses, experts, and internal teams with professional phone etiquette and organizational skills.
- Assist with document review, data entry, filing, and maintaining case management systems such as LexisNexis or other legal administrative platforms.
